Citations
2 citations on file for this inspection.
1926.652 B
- Issued
- Nov 22, 2017
- Penalty
- Initial $5,387 · Current $3,232 Reduced
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.652(b): The slopes and configurations of sloping and benching systems were not in accordance with the requirement options of 29 CFR 1926.652(b)(1), (b)(2), (b)(3), or (b)(4): a) At the site - an employee connecting drainage piping 8 feet deep was not provided protection by a proper benching system. The benching system was not adequate for Type C Soil, exposing the employee to a possible cave in hazard, on or about 08/23/2017.

1926.651 C02
- Issued
- Nov 22, 2017
- Penalty
- Initial $5,387 · Current $3,232 Reduced
General-duty citation text
29 CFR 1926.651(c)(2): A stairway, ladder, ramp or other safe means of egress was not located in trench excavations that were 4 feet (1.22m) or more in depth so as to require no more than 25 feet (7.62m) of lateral travel for employees: (a) In the excavation - an employee connecting drainage piping 8 feet deep was not provided with a means of egress, exposing the employee to a possible cave in hazard, on or about 08/23/2017.
